Consumer Portfolio and Policy Risk Manager II
SunTrust Investment Services, Inc.
Consumer Credit Risk Management
Ensure the efficient and balanced risk management of the credit adjudication, credit policy, portfolio management, loss forecast, and overall credit processes for the assigned Consumer Credit horizontal domain or business unit within the Consumer Credit and Policy Management team. Assist Manager in providing portfolio/segment oversight and evaluate controls, while providing value-added credit insight and actionable recommendations to production leaders, fulfillment and underwriting leaders, servicing management teams, default/loss mitigation teams and other consumer lending personnel. Oversee the risk management and administration for the specific portfolio segment or processes (as determined by Manager). Span of control based on domain area assigned ranging from an individual contributor with indirect leadership responsibilities or direct management responsibilities for assigned team. Credit exposures in scope include Direct to Consumer, Retail Small Business, BankCard, Mortgage, Consumer Wealth Management, National Consumer Finance & Payments, Auto (prime and sub-prime lending) Marine and Recreational Vehicle Lending totaling more than $130 Billion in outstandings on balance sheet and $220 Billion in mortgages serviced for others.

Following is a summary of the essential functions for this job. Other duties may be performed, both major and minor, which are not mentioned below. Specific activities may change from time to time.
1. Provide demonstrated credit risk management direction and leadership to assigned portfolio segments in order to achieve planned objectives and identify segment or regional risks and trends. Perform "forensic" credit analysis to identify outliers or early-stage issues with particular products, regions, and fulfillment centers. Tactically "attack" potential problems. This includes evaluating and monitoring consumer concentration risk and exceptions portfolio targets. Provide independent credit decision adjudication of large, complex, or exception based transactions within the assigned portfolio segment and delegated lending authority. Perform portfolio segment analysis and review of potential targets or acquisitions, as required. Work closely with Business Unit (BU) leaders, Consumer Senior Credit and Policy Officer, and Manager to discuss these risks and trends and help develop corrective action plans.
2. Review components of a consumer BU credit risk management processes within origination and servicing. Identify potential areas for improvement to credit risk management. Consider correlated risk issues that may contribute to credit risk. Consider credit risk practices and techniques utilized by other Bank lending groups, industry peers, and vendor best practices. Act as the catalyst for credit risk improvement.
3. Ensure sound and efficient risk management techniques are implemented and maintained in key portfolio risk functions e.g. portfolio administration, risk mitigation/fraud and default management. Consider credit risk practices and techniques utilized by other Bank lending groups, industry peers and vendor best practices.
4. Provide expertise/membership/leadership in various key credit functions/committees (Asset Quality meetings, Business Unit Risk Committees, Consumer Credit Working Group, Truist Risk Appetite framework).
5. Communicate expectations relating to quality, profitability, and growth of the portfolio segment including participation in the approval and monitoring of pricing strategies as directed. Help to instill the Truist credit culture. Raise the awareness of key risk management issues to teammates, management; monitor, evaluate and influence regional execution. Serve as an educational resource for credit training.
6. In conjunction with the BU and Consumer Credit Risk and Policy Management, ensure that new or revised product offerings, product delivery, and refinements are consistent with Bank's prescribed risk appetite. Provide analytical and intuitive feedback as to product guidelines and parameters based on performance study and industry data.
7. Oversee the credit review process in the BUs; monitor a limited targeted sample of loan approvals as necessary via loan underwriting and review forums.
8. Monitor lender, dealer, correspondent, or underwriter scorecards that are used to monitor loan quality and certain performance indicators for each lender.
9. Monitor problem assets of assigned segments (delinquent loans, non-performing assets and charge-offs) to limit credit losses through regular communication with loss mitigation teams and Default Management.
10. Perform process and policy review related to key origination, servicing, and default/loss mitigation activities of the consumer portfolios. Write, review, and recommend for approval loan origination, servicing, and credit-related policies prior to submission to Manager and Consumer Senior Credit and Policy Officer, and ultimately Credit Risk Program Committee. Monitor peer and industry developments related to retail lending, compliance, analytics and technology, and make recommendations for enhancements to credit policies, procedures, and partner with the BU in the development and implementation of new and revised credit policies and procedures; direct their review and approval by the appropriate committees.
11. Interact with outside bank examiners, internal and external auditors and other external parties to provide necessary information regarding Bank's retail lending portfolio/segments.
Required Qualifications:
The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skill and/or ability required.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.
1. Bachelor's degree in Business; MBA preferred, or equivalent education and related training.
2. 12 years of credit related experience including complex lending structures, documentation skills, modeling skills and problem loan experience
3. 10 plus years of related experience, including consumer, small business, credit card, mortgage and wealth
4. Consumer risk and regulatory knowledge
5. Superior ability to think strategically, multi-task, and drive change
6. Strong quantitative, governance and analytic abilities
7. Strong decision making capability
8. Strong leadership, partnership and management skills
9. Demonstrated excellent problem solving
10. Strong verbal and written communication skills.
Preferred Qualifications:
1. 15 plus years credit related experience
2. Master's degree in business administration, finance or accounting
3. Graduate of industry banking school(s)
4. RMA-Credit Risk Certified
5. Member or in a leadership position with an industry professional association.
